The Micronaut, born Stefan Streck in 1976 in Rostock, Germany, is a versatile electronic music artist and multi-instrumentalist based in Leipzig. Known for his eclectic style, he merges elements of electronica, IDM, and pop with hard guitar sounds, often creating complex musical landscapes. The Micronaut began his career in the 1990s playing guitar in emo and grindcore bands but transitioned to producing electronic music early in the 2000s. He has released several albums, including "Forms" in 2016 and "Olympia (Summer Games)" in 2020. His music often features intricate elements blended in harmony, creating unique soundscapes. The Micronaut has performed at notable festivals and venues, showcasing his dynamic live performances.
As a prolific artist, The Micronaut combines a range of influences, including Stereolab and Dinosaur Jr, into his work. He is also known for his elaborate equipment setup, which includes various synthesizers and guitars. Beyond his original music, he has composed soundtracks for films and has collaborated on music videos. The Micronaut's ability to blend genres and create an immersive musical experience has garnered him recognition in the electronic music scene.
